The lights you describe is cornering lamps. Adaptive lighting is when the headlights move and point in the direction the car is heading (it is a very slight up, down, right or left movement in the pointing of the light beam). Adaptive lights are very noticiable when I drive the back roads leading to my house. They are narrow, very windy and hilly and lined with heavy forest. I get a kick watching the beam actually move along the road rather than just light up the forest on the side of road as I twist and turn.
